Ceylinco Life and Army join forces to construct library building for Kilinochch­i school

-

A small government school in Kilinochch­i has received a building to house a library for its students and teachers through the generosity of Ceylinco Life and the Sri Lanka Army.

The life insurance leader and the Army’s 57 Division collaborat­ed to construct the building for the KN/ Kanagambik­aikulam G. T. M. School which accommodat­es 372 students in Grades one to 11.

This is the 66thclassr­oom building funded by Ceylinco Life for a rural school in Sri Lanka, and the second donated by the company this year. Three more classroom buildings are under constructi­on at beneficiar­y schools for completion in 2017 under this programme commenced by Ceylinco Life in 2004.

The 57 Division based in Kilinochch­i donated the labour and supervised the constructi­on of the library building with funds provided by Ceylinco Life.

The ceremony to hand over the completed building was graced by Brigadier Anura Sudasinghe, Divisional Commander of the 57 Division as Chief Guest.Officers of the 57 Division as well as the Zonal Director of Education K Muruguvel also attended the event.

Commencing with a classroom built for the Tissa Primary School in Lunugamveh­era, Ceylinco Life’s schools infrastruc­ture project has traversed the length and breadth of Sri Lanka, assisting schools in diverse locations such as Jaffna, Mannar, Vavuniya, Trincomale­e, Batticaloa, Sittandy, Mollipatan­a Ayithyamal­ai, Embilipiti­ya, Nivitigala, Beligala, Avissawell­a, Deniyaya, Kamburupit­iya, Bandarawel­a, Haputale, Rambukkana, Kandy, Pilimatala­wa, Madulkele, Rikillagas­kada, Rajawella, Matale, Galgamuwa, Padaviya, Boraluwewa, Anuradhapu­ra, Moneragala, Anamaduwa and Matugama.
